Power Prayer

"I pray that out of His glorious riches He may strengthen you with power through His Spirit in your inner being, so that Christ may dwell in your hearts through faith.  And I pray that you, being rooted and established in love, may have power, together with all the Lord's holy people, to grasp how wide and long and high and deep is the love of Christ, and to know this love that surpasses knowledge - that you may be filled to the measure of all the fullness of God." -Ephesians 3:16-19 (NIV)
A community of believers is important to help sustain us in our faith and in our daily lives.  The power of praying for each other yields amazing results.  When we see someone that is experiencing difficulty, we should support that person through kind words, supportive actions, and powerful prayer.

We don't need all of the details of a situation to offer prayers and support.  God knows what each situation requires.  Even if we don't know the exact words to say, Ephesians gives us an outline of a prayer that we can use to uplift and support each other.  We can pray that our brothers and sisters experience God's endless, strength, power, love, and knowledge.  As we pray, we can strengthen our fellow believers.  We also reap the benefits of strengthening our faith, our relationship with God, and our relationships with each other.  

Do you know someone that needs a lift?  Pray for them.  If you are struggling to find the words to say, let Ephesians 3:16-19 guide you.


Prayer:
Dear God-
Thank You for Your wisdom, guidance, and support.  I pray that you will strengthen those that are struggling, whether the struggles are visible or hidden.  Give each of Your believers an undying faith in You as well as strength, power, love, and knowledge.  Allow me to serve You by being there for others.  In Jesus' name I pray, amen.
